Biography
Honey Brown lives in country Victoria near Melbourne, Australia with her husband and two children. She is the author of four books: Red Queen, The Good Daughter, After the Darkness and Dark Horse.
Red Queen was published to critical acclaim in 2009 and won an Aurealis Award, and The Good Daughter was longlisted for the Miles Franklin Literary Award and shortlisted for the Barbara Jefferis Award in 2011. After the Darkness was selected for the Women's Weekly Great Read and for Get Reading 2012's 50 Books You Can't Put Down campaign. Her fifth novel, Through the Cracks, will be published in 2014.
